Swept

Short Film - Documentary

Director: Adam Silver

Produced by: Human Rights Watch

Utilizing powerful testimonies from unhoused individuals and experts in the field, Swept details how authorities in Los Angeles use sanitation sweeps to criminalize unhoused people. There are far better solutions, and this documentary serves as a call to action for not only for Los Angeles, but for cities across the country.

I came onto this project when I was asked to help finish out the film and see it through final delivery. I am proud to say that this film has made a powerful impact socially and politically by amplifying crucial voices that are often left out of the conversation.

*Emmy nominated

Swept is nominated for a News & Documentary Emmy in the Outstanding Short Documentary category.
